Understanding the Mechanics of Revive Your Locks: 5-Step Rescue Plan For Bleached Hair

So, what exactly is Revive Your Locks: 5-Step Rescue Plan For Bleached Hair? At its core, this is a holistic approach to restoring damaged hair. By addressing the root causes of hair damage, individuals can effectively revive their locks and restore their natural health. The 5-step plan involves:

  • Assessing the level of damage and developing a personalized treatment plan
  • Using a gentle, sulfate-free shampoo to clean the hair without further damaging it
  • Applying a nourishing deep conditioning treatment to repair and hydrate the hair
  • Using a hair mask or intensive treatment to provide an extra layer of moisture and protection
  • Employing protective styling techniques to prevent further damage and promote hair growth
